Installing Bed Rail Paint Protection Film

Some people tend to get scared when it comes to installing wrap or film on their vehicle. But worry not because it is an easy process. Before applying the wrap, make sure that you wipe down the bed rails so they are clean. Apply slip solution to the area you are going to apply the wrap. Next, you can apply the film. Squeegee and you are done.





How to Prepare Your Protection Film

There is a proper way to install bed rail paint protection film. The conditions have to be right or the installation will not last as long as it should. The room temperature required for the installation should be between 48 and 98 degrees Fahrenheit. Do not install and schedule for another day if it is humid or the film might get damaged and be improperly installed. The lighting needs to be good when you start your installation so you don’t make any mistakes when applying the film. 24 hours before you begin you installation, wash your vehicle to remove any dirt or dust. And just before you apply the film, you will once again clean the area.
